Welcome to Burnley – An Outdoor Town

Designed to inspire healthier, happier lives, this website brings together Burnley’s fabulous outdoor spaces, local opportunities, activities, and events, all in one place.

Whether you’re taking your first step towards getting active, looking for new adventures, or simply wanting to meet others and enjoy nature, there’s something here for everyone.

From walking and cycling routes to family friendly events and volunteering opportunities, we’re here to help you explore more, feel better, and connect with the people and places in Burnley – An OutdoorTown.
